MetaMorphix is a leader in providing DNA analytical services to canine registry organizations. These services include parentage testing and pedigree certification. MMI Genomics, a wholly-owned subsidiary of MetaMorphix, Inc., is the principal DNA analytical service provider for the AKC and the UKC, the two largest breed registrations in the United States.

 

The Canine Heritage ™ Breed Test is the most recent product to come from MMI's exclusive, state-of-the-art, SNP-based DNA technology. The test genetically identifies the composition of mixed breed dogs. Currently the test can identify 38 major breeds which make up approximately 75% of the domestic canine purebred population.

NeuroHealing is developing therapies to improve the neuro-rehabilitation process and functional outcome for patients who have suffered debilitating injuries to the central nervous system. Clinical stage programs include: NH001 (phase II), a dopaminergic agent to help post traumatic brain injury patients to emerge from a coma, vegetative or minimally consciousness state; NH004 (phase II), an anticholinergic agent in a convenient intra-orally muco-adhesive dissolving film to help treat Parkinson's and other motor neuron disease patients who suffer from sialorrhea (drooling); and NH02D, a novel mechanism compound to accelerate the rehabilitation outcomes of stroke patients who remain with chronic motor and cognitive disabilities.

NicOx is a product-driven biopharmaceutical company dedicated to the development of nitric oxide-donating drugs to meet unmet medical needs. NicOx is targeting the therapeutic areas of inflammatory and cardio-metabolic diseases. Resources are focused on two lead compounds, naproxcinod, in phase 3 development for the treatment of osteoarthritis, and NCX 4016, in phase 2 for type 2 diabetes. NicOx has strategic partnerships with some of the world's leading pharmaceutical companies, including Pfizer Inc. and Merck and Co., Inc.

 

NicOx S.A. is headquartered in Sophia-Antipolis, France, and is a public company listed on the Eurolist of Euronext Paris (segment: Next Economy).

Otsuka Pharmaceutical Co., Ltd. has developed a new DPI System (ODPI System) utilizing a unique lyophilizing technique, by which the company has efficiently formulated proteins, peptides, and chemicals and achieved the easy inhalation of these drugs. The ODPI System comprises a freeze-dried formulation with novel excipients, and a unique yet simple manufacturing method, and a compact and easy--to-use inhalation device. Differing from conventional inhalation systems that require prior pulverization of the drug, the ODPI System achieves micronization of the drug substance with the air impact of a single intake of breath, enabling simultaneous micronization and inhalation.

ProNAi Therapeutics, Inc. is a biopharmaceutical drug development company pioneering a new class of nucleic-acid drugs based on DNA interference (DNAi®), which employs single strands of DNA to target and treat non-transcribed regions of genomes responsible for complex genetic diseases. ProNAi is developing multiple DNAi® drug candidates with the potential to treat multiple cancers, including non-Hodgkin's lymphoma, prostate, breast, and colon cancers. The company's lead drug candidate, PNT2258, which has demonstrated in vivo efficacy in a variety of human tumor xenograft models, is currently in preclinical development. ProNAi is also exploring the potential of DNAi® therapies for indications beyond oncology.

Proteologics is a leading force in translating the ubiquitin system into novel therapeutics. Drs. Avram Hershko and Aaron Ciechanover - the Nobel Prize laureates for the discovery of the ubiquitin system- chair the company's scientific advisory board.

 

Proteologics' Rational Target & Drug Discovery Platform has already yielded several drug discovery programs, in antivirals, cancer and CNS.

 

Proteologics is looking for strategic partners that like to benefit from Proteologics' unique expertise in target discovery, assay development & drug discovery in the ubiquitin system as well as in lead development and siRNA technology.

Q Therapeutics has taken an innovative and practical approach to developing products to treat currently untreatable, debilitating diseases of the central nervous system. Q-Cells™ is a cell-based therapeutic that does naturally what no other drug can - it replaces the insulating myelin on damaged neurons and thus regenerates normal function of these neurons. Q-Cells are applicable to a wide range of demyelinating diseases, including MS, cerebral palsy, spinal cord injury and white matter stroke.

Raven biotechnologies, inc. is focused on the discovery of new drug targets for life-threatening conditions and the development of antibody products to treat them. Raven develops monoclonal antibody therapeutics, discovery tools, and technologies using unique, tissue-specific stem (i.e. progenitor) and tumor cells as antigens. Raven is currently focused on developing MAb therapies for cancer. The company's first clinical drug, RAV12, is a therapeutic antibody against a novel target present on GI cancers (pancreatic, stomach, and colon) as well as other adenocarcinomas. RAV12 is currently in a US multicenter Phase I Clinical Trial and will begin Phase II trials in mid-2007.
